#259bf6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#259bf6 is composed of 14.5% red, 60.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 206.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.5%. #259bf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#4affff with #0037ed.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#259bf6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#259bf6 has RGB values of R:37, G:155,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2464758.

Shades and Tints of #259bf6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000508 is the darkest color, while #f4fa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#259bf6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858f96 is the less saturated color, while #1c9cff is the most saturated one.
